Position Summary 

The role of the Sr Associate Engineer, SAPBasis Monitoring & Adm is to provide exceptional remote-based support for mission-critical SAP applications as part of our global customer support team. The position has the responsibility for researching, troubleshooting, and supporting of multiple Client Architectures, and implementations for our global clients using SAP Technology (ECC, Enterprise Portal, Netweaver, PI, HANA, etc.). The role of the Sr Associate Engineer, SAPBasis Monitoring & Adm requires functional experience, integration knowledge, infrastructure and networking expertise and skills to diagnose serious issues in SAP Technology environments; then develop, test, package and deliver fixes for such issues in complex, integrated and highly configured environments.

Experience 

  • 2-3 years of relevant SAP experience particularly with Basis, Netweaver J2EE/ABAP (Dual-stack), including System Administration, User Administration, Content Administration. SAP HANA knowledge is a differentiator. 
  • 2+ years direct support of application end-users in a Corporate environment.
  • Working knowledge of multiple databases (Oracle, MSQSL, MaxDB etc) 
  • Working knowledge of multiple operating systems (AIX, Linux, Windows etc) 
  • Working knowledge and understanding of supporting business processes 
  • Analytical, logical problem resolution skills. 
  • SAP certification(s) preferred. 
  • Knowledge of maintenance/patching mechanics and SAP architecture. 
  • Knowledge of transport strategy for portal content utilizing CTS+ (Enhanced Change and Transport System) or other SAP transport tools for JAVA-based development including portal content, Dynpro content and KM content.
  • Demonstrable history solving complex problems across multiple modules.
  • Installation, Configuration and Administration of NWDI (NetWeaver Development Infrastructure) and NWDS (NetWeaver Development Studio) 
  • Knowledge about administering and managing SAP J2EE Web Application Server. Excellent knowledge of the tools: J2EE Visual Administration, Configtool, SDM, System Analyzer and other configuration tools in J2EE engine for portal components and applications. 
  • Portal User Management Engine (UME) configuration with SAP R/3, LDAPs. 
  • Single Sign-On Configuration between Portal and the SAP Systems. 
  • Enabling SSL for Enterprise Portal and Knowledge Management & Collaboration.
  • Configuring cluster installations for load balancing. 
  • Installation and configuration of Apache as the Reverse Proxy. 
  • Knowledge in backup/recovery scheme for the portal.
